Project Description:
Globex Corporation organizes the show for the publicity of its agricultural equipment
and lifestyle facilities since the year 2000. During 2000 it was the same company but
with different name (BT & Sons Farming Equipment). The show is being name as
Riverina Agriculture and Lifestyle Show (RALS). Many tasks like ticketing, guard at
gate, clean the area after the show, first aid facility and many more are required to be
performed for the proper management of the show. To manage all such tasks, few
volunteers are being invited every year during three days show in November. The
volunteers are being managed by Globex employees like their meals, roster,
transportations etc. all these lists are being maintained manually by the Globex
Employees. To increase the efficiency and error free system, Globex has ordered
Virtucon to develop an automatic system for maintaining the roster. Virtucon being the
old consultants of Globex and shall not charge for its project management activities
from Globex Corporation.
Team Charter
Skills & Knowledge: all the members need to have good hold on their respective
technical field along with the soft skills which are mandatory like good communication
skills, conflict management skills, group work skills and motivational skills (Quick Base,
2010).
Roles & Responsibilities:
Project Manager: the overall coordination among the stakeholders, especially the
external stakeholder management needs to be taken care. Taking care of
wellbeing of the team, always motivate the team members and look for resolving
any conflict quickly (Carson, 2015).
Team Members: the technical and system development part shall be taken care
and along with this team members are expected to be confident, never take

Team Communication:
Meeting Times & Location: we shall meet at every alternate day at mutually
agreed time may be at the beginning of the day or at noon else evening before
leaving office at Virtucon campus.
How to communicate: when within the office premises, we shall avoid e-mails
and rather try to meet personally to make the interpersonal relationships better
and whenever outside, we shall use the e-mail, sms or phone for communicating
to each other.
Where to store data: we need to store all our important documents at some
central location so that all can access along with maintaining its security too. For
this reason the documents need to be kept at the documentation folder with very
restricted administrative rights.
Team Rules & expectations:
Previous Team Experience: the working experience with the team is very positive
till the goals and objective of the project are well defined (Miller, 2017). If the
objectives are defined and shared with the team then whole team shall always
put their effort towards the common goal and so the bright result can come.
Whereas on the other hand if the objectives and goals are not clear then it has a
potential to develop conflict, communication gap, reduce team work and may
also incur loss.
Goal of the team: the ultimate goal is to develop an automatic roster system
which shall satisfy every stakeholder’s expectation.
Team values: all members need to be passionate about the work they have been
assigned, loves to work in a team, never generate conflict (Santilli, 2017), always
motivate the team members, never criticize other’s work and always value the
organization we are working and maintain faith in management.
Team Ethics: all the members need to maintain integrity, the responsibility sense
towards organization and employees, put the effort to generate the quality work
and always share correct information, never break discipline of the office and
maintain good team work spirit (Jenkins, 2017).

Part Four
Reflection
My experience while developing this report has provided me an exposure to the various
leadership skills. I got the opportunity to use techniques of a leader which is very much
required for the success of any project. My experience started with the development of
team charter, in which we (our team) had to meet four times to finalize the roles and
responsibilities, skill requirement, team values, ethical values, communication
procedure and team spirit level as these are the main skills and techniques which are
being used by the leader. This assignment has provided the opportunity to develop all
such skills which are required for leading a project successfully in the real professional
world. Because in professional world, the above learned skills like developing the best
communication skill, being confident, always motivating the team, passionate to work in
a team, delegates the work load equally (Marsh, 2013) and so on are the few important
skills required to be present in a leader to lead the project successfully.
Based on my experience which I gathered during the preparation of this report
‘Teamwork and Reflection’, I feel that an ICT project manager involved in IT profession
must have all the skills and techniques which are being used by the leaders to lead a
project successfully. The minimum skills like confident of own decision, always listen to
other team members, provide motivation to all, appreciate the good work of the team,
never criticize the bad work in fact provide training to the member, delegates the work
with equal workload, maintain discipline in office by setting an example of self, always
look for a resolution, never attract any conflict (Krahn & Hartment, 2006) and maintain
harmony in the team to deliver the objective of the project and satisfy the expectations
of all stakeholders.
